Output 84ef2555709d29ccfa668d78476d35d354d2e14298daae4e33e3f81cfaf807c8:23

value
10000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8688894be082b6fd2ad792c908d1a79fbfa24646929e89f4a92d69a20ddf06c8
address
bc1ps6ygjjlqs2m062khjtys35d8n7l6y3jxj20gna9f9456yrwlqmyqwur7s4
transaction
84ef2555709d29ccfa668d78476d35d354d2e14298daae4e33e3f81cfaf807c8
confirmations
26414
spent
true